Join host Donna Quinn as she talks about a pedestrian safety and awareness summer campaign that Sunset Empire Transit District/Northwest Transportation Options is conducting in downtown Astoria.
Her guest is Matthew Weintraub with Sunset Empire Transit District/Northwest Transportation Options.
The bifurcated .5 mile of Hwy 30 through downtown is the most dangerous section of this road in the entire state when it comes to vehicle-pedestrian crashes. More than twice as many crashes (on a per vehicles traveled rate) occur in this section than the next most dangerous zone (in St. Helens).
